Three-Dimensional Inundation Mapping Using UAV Image Segmentation and Digital Surface Model
Flood occurrence is increasing due to the expansion of urbanization and extreme weather like hurricanes; hence, research on methods of inundation monitoring and mapping has increased to reduce the severe impacts of flood disasters.
